1. Specifications of Bluetooth headset: HSP, HFP, A2DP

As for the purchase of Bluetooth headsets, because there are many brands of mobile phones and headsets, the compatibility between mobile phones and Bluetooth headsets is the most troublesome problem for consumers. The manufacturer pointed out that the Bluetooth headset has three specifications: headset pro file (HSP), handfreeprofile (HFP) and A2DP. HSP provides the basic functions required for communication between mobile phone and headset. Handfreeprofile (HFP) adds some extended functions on the basis of headset pro file (HSP), which was originally only used to control mobile phones from fixed car handsfree devices with Bluetooth headsets. A2DP (advanced audio transfer specification) – allows the transmission of stereo audio signals. (the quality is much better than mono encryption for HSP and HFP). Determine the compatibility between the headset and the phone.

Among them, the Bluetooth headset in HFP format supports relatively complete mobile phone functions. Consumers can simultaneously operate the handsfree options such as redial, call reservation, and call rejection set by the mobile phone on the headset. Take the Bluetooth headsets launched by several large manufacturers as an example, almost all of them support HFP format.

In addition, when purchasing Bluetooth products, consumers often encounter the problem of how to select the Bluetooth technology version. The different versions of Bluetooth are related to the quality of the received signal. The new version emphasizes the ability to overcome noise interference. Moreover, all the latest versions of Bluetooth are designed to be backward compatible with all previous versions. The devices of version 2.0 and version 1.1 can also be connected freely. The compatibility of version 3.0 is relatively strong and it is a relatively mature technology, Bluetooth 4.0 is also a high version compatible with a low version, and the battery life is also increased due to technical tips. Consumers should measure the price and demand when purchasing.


2. The use distance of Bluetooth headset: not only depends on the headset

Another important decision of Bluetooth headset is the transmission distance, which is not related to the Bluetooth version, but depends on the Bluetooth technology powerclass. Most mobile phones and mobile devices use powerclass2, with a standard transmission distance of 10 meters; The upgraded powerclass1 increases the transmission distance to 100 meters. Both versions support A2DP stereo transmission protocol and can be connected with stereo headphones. Generally speaking, the distance between the mobile phone and the Bluetooth headset is not too far. If there is no big obstacle in the middle, the transmission quality is very good within 7 meters. If it exceeds 8 meters, there will be a breakpoint! Bluetooth devices over 10m will lose connection.

According to the feeling of actual use, the distance between the mobile phone and the Bluetooth headset is proportional to the call noise; In addition, when using stereo Bluetooth headset to listen to music, do not be too far away from the mobile phone, otherwise it is easy to appear intermittent phenomenon.
